Over the last 14 years, Catcha Group has evolved tremendously, going from portal and search engine, to publishing company, to investment group.
The company has interests which span print media, an online property portal, a network of online automotive sites, as well as running Microsoft’s online assets in Malaysia.
On the Breakfast Grille is CEO and Co-founder of Catcha Group, Patrick Grove. He discusses, among other things:
